From: Zhiwei Chen <condy0919 <at> gmail.com>
To: bug-gnu-emacs <at> gnu.org
Subject: CC Mode 5.35.1 (C++//l); Highlight for C++20 keywords
Date: Sun, 03 Jul 2022 03:12:28 +0800
Package: cc-mode

See the comments.

#+begin_src C++
#if __has_include(<bits/stdc++.h>)
#include <bits/stdc++.h>
#endif

#include <cstdint>
#include <concepts>

// no highlight for consteval keyword
consteval int sqr(int x) {
    return x * x;
}

// no highlight for constinit keyword
constinit int four = sqr(16);

class Foo {
public:
    // <=> highlights wrong
    auto operator<=>(const Foo&) const = default;

private:
    // no highlight for alignas keyword
    alignas(alignof(std::uint64_t)) int val_;
};

template <typename T>
requires std::integral<T> // 'requires' occasionally has a font-lock-type-face
T add(T a, T b) {
    return a + b;
}

int main() {
    const char8_t c1 = 0; // char8_t is missing in `c-primitive-type-kwds'. cc-langs.el L2205

    return 0;
}
#+end_src

On Wed, Sep 07, 2022 at 13:01:24 +0000, Alan Mackenzie wrote:
> Hello, Zhiwei.

> First of all, sorry that it's taken me two months to reply.

> Secondly, thanks for taking the trouble to submit this bug.  I have fixed
> the problems, partly, but I still have a lot of work to do to bring CC
> Mode up to the C++20 standard.  In particular, "concepts" and "requires"
> will need a lot doing.  I hope to do this work in the coming weeks.

> I have included a patch for these problems below; could you please test
> this patch on your CC Mode and your real C++ source files, and let me
> know how it goes.  As I said, it is not perfect, but it should be better
> than it was.  If you want any help with the patching or byte compiling of
> CC Mode, feel free to send me private email.

> For the problems you raised:

> On Sun, Jul 03, 2022 at 03:12:28 +0800, Zhiwei Chen wrote:
> > Package: cc-mode

> > See the comments.

> > #+begin_src C++
> > #if __has_include(<bits/stdc++.h>)
> > #include <bits/stdc++.h>
> > #endif

> > #include <cstdint>
> > #include <concepts>

> > // no highlight for consteval keyword
> > consteval int sqr(int x) {
> >     return x * x;
> > }

> Now fixed.

> > // no highlight for constinit keyword
> > constinit int four = sqr(16);

> Now fixed.

> > class Foo {
> > public:
> >     // <=> highlights wrong
> >     auto operator<=>(const Foo&) const = default;

> Now fixed.

> > private:
> >     // no highlight for alignas keyword
> >     alignas(alignof(std::uint64_t)) int val_;
> > };

> Now fixed.  It's also worth noting that "alignas" in a struct/class:

>     class alignas(64) Foo { ..... }

> should now fontify correctly.

> > template <typename T>
> > requires std::integral<T> // 'requires' occasionally has a font-lock-type-face
> > T add(T a, T b) {
> >     return a + b;
> > }

> Here's where I still need to make "requires" work properly.  I've
> temporarily make "requires" and "concept" C++ keywords, but in the above
> piece of code, "T add(T a, T b) {" is not correctly fontified.  But
> "requires" should now always be fontified as a keyword.

> > int main() {
> >     const char8_t c1 = 0; // char8_t is missing in `c-primitive-type-kwds'. cc-langs.el L2205

> >     return 0;
> > }
> > #+end_src

> char8_t is now in c-primitive-type-kwds.
